Even the shift to online ecosystems and digital distribution has been shaped by PlayStation’s influence. Services like PlayStation Plus and the PlayStation Store have made it easier for gamers to access a massive range of titles, including classic PSP games and remastered PlayStation games from earlier eras. This seamless integration of legacy and modern titles has made PlayStation a one-stop hub for gaming excellence.
